Just a few notes:
Not a peanut butter fan? You can literally sub any nut or seed butter (cashew, almond, sunflower butter, even tahini!)
Keep this tart in the freezer and take it out and leave it out on the counter for 15-20 minutes to soften up a bit before serving - it’s creamier this way! Top with some coconut whip for extra YUM and enjoy!
No-Bake Peanut Butter Cup Tart

Yield: 8
Prep time: 15 Mininactive time: 2 HourTotal time: 2 H & 15 M
This tart couldn't be easier, you don't even need a blender! It's no bake, whole-food based, and so so decadent!
Ingredients
Base
- 1 1/2 cups almond meal
- 3 tbsp melted coconut oil
- 1/4 cup cacao powder
- 1/4 cup maple syrup
- Pinch of sea salt
Filling:
- 1 cup crunchy peanut butter
- 1/3 cup maple syrup
- 1 1/4 cups canned coconut milk
- 3 tbsp melted coconut oil or cacao butter
- 1 tsp vanilla
- Pinch of sea salt
Topping
- 4oz chocolate chips
- 1/3 cup canned coconut milk
- Pinch of sea salt
- 1/3 cup chopped peanuts
Instructions
- Grease a springform pan or line a cake pan of choice.
- Combine all of the base ingredients in a large bowl until dough forms.
- Press the dough firmly into the bottom of the pan. Set aside.
- To make the filling, combine all of the ingredients in a bowl, whisking together until completely smooth. Taste and adjust as desired.
- Pour the filling over the base.
- Place the pan in the freezer for 2-3 hours until set.
- Using the double-boiler method, or in a microwave safe bowl, heat the chocolate and coconut milk together, mixing until completely smooth. Remove from the heat.
- Drizzle the chocolate over the top of the tart or have fun and create a design of your choice. Top with the chopped peanuts. Place back in the freezer for 10 minutes to allow the chocolate to harden.
- Before serving, allow the tart to sit out at room temperature for 10-15 minutes, to allow it to soften to make cutting easier. Top with whip cream of choice and enjoy!
- Note:
- Keep leftovers in the freezer!
